Postdoc position(s) available at Max Planck | University of Helsinki Centre for Social Inequalities in Population Health.
The Max Planck – University of Helsinki Center for Social Inequalities in Population Health is seeking to appoint one or more full-time post-doctoral researchers.
We welcome applications from researchers with a PhD in demography, sociology, statistics, epidemiology, public health, economics, computer science, and allied fields.
The successful candidate(s) will work on one or several of the four research themes of the Center:
- the links between family and health
- the role of genetic factors in shaping health inequalities
- international comparisons of health and health inequalities
- developing new methods, in particular longitudinal modelling approaches, methods for causal inference, and techniques leveraging genetic data
